HERU – turn your waste into power

If you live in a home, chances are, you produce a lot of waste which just ends up in a landfill someday. It’s one of the trappings of modern life. Instead of just tossing all that out, you can burn it and get some energy out of it with the HERU, a new, unconventional, energy solution.

Lesielle – this gadget makes specialized lotion

Your skin is constantly changing. It’s not some static part of you, it reacts to its environment and the rest of your body. Some days it will need moisture, other days it may need a bit less oil. Get a skin treatment that adapts to what you need with Lesielle, the adaptive skin treatment system.

Giddel – the tiny toilet cleaning robot

Cleaning the toilet is not really a fun job. It’s not one that anyone wants to do but no one wants to go in a nasty toilet either. The future is now, you can outsource this job to a robot. Giddel is the tiny robot whose life is dedicated to cleaning your toilet.

f.lux – lower the brightness on your computer

The light from our screens allow us to see easily but they’re also disrupting our sleep patterns. Bummer because we need sleep to like, live and stuff. But we also need our computers for like, so many things. Anyway, if you’re a late night computer user, don’t let screen light mess with you, try f.lux, the software that tones down your screen.
